1st letter = System (R = Wii) (N = N64)
2nd letter = Game Name (Z for Zelda)
3rd letter = Game Name (D for Zelda)
4th letter = Language (E = English)
A full, working game code is made up of 4 characters. Using just the above 3 characters as your game code will not work.
Here's a full example code for Zelda:
RZDE R = Wii
Z for Zelda
D for Zelda
E = English
The 4th character (RZDE) is a region identifier (see below).
Region Identifiers
E - USA
J - Japan
P - PAL Region
So a Japanese Zelda save would be RZDJ instead of RZDE
